[StructLayout(LayoutKind.Sequential, Pack = 1)]
struct HighSierraPrimaryVolumeDescriptor
{
public uint volume_lbn;
public uint volume_lbn_be;
public byte type;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 5)]
public byte[] id;
public byte version;
// Only used in SVDs
public byte flags;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 32)]
public byte[] system_id;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 32)]
public byte[] volume_id;
public ulong reserved1;
public uint volume_space_size;
public uint volume_space_size_be;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 32)]
public byte[] escape_sequences;
public ushort volume_set_size;
public ushort volume_set_size_be;
public ushort volume_sequence_number;
public ushort volume_sequence_number_be;
public ushort logical_block_size;
public ushort logical_block_size_be;
public uint path_table_size;
public uint path_table_size_be;
public uint manditory_path_table_lsb;
public uint opt_path_table_lsb_1;
public uint opt_path_table_lsb_2;
public uint opt_path_table_lsb_3;
public uint manditory_path_table_msb;
public uint opt_path_table_msb_1;
public uint opt_path_table_msb_2;
public uint opt_path_table_msb_3;
public HighSierraDirectoryRecord root_directory_record;
public byte root_directory_name;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 128)]
public byte[] volume_set_id;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 128)]
public byte[] publisher_id;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 128)]
public byte[] preparer_id;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 128)]
public byte[] application_id;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 32)]
public byte[] copyright_file_id;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 32)]
public byte[] abstract_file_id;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 16)]
public byte[] creation_date;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 16)]
public byte[] modification_date;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 16)]
public byte[] expiration_date;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 16)]
public byte[] effective_date;
public byte file_structure_version;
public byte reserved2;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 512)]
public byte[] application_data;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 680)]
public byte[] reserved3;
}

[StructLayout(LayoutKind.Sequential, Pack = 1)]
struct HighSierraDirectoryRecord
{
public byte length;
public byte xattr_len;
public uint extent;
public uint extent_be;
public uint size;
public uint size_be;
[MarshalAs(UnmanagedType.ByValArray, SizeConst = 6)]
public byte[] date;
public FileFlags flags;
public byte reserved;
public byte interleave_size;
public byte interleave;
public ushort volume_sequence_number;
public ushort volume_sequence_number_be;
public byte name_len;
}
